      USB: move the definition of USB_MAXCHILDREN · 36ff66db
      Alan Stern 提交于
      The USB_MAXCHILDREN symbol is used in include/uapi/linux/usb/ch11.h, a
      user-mode header, even though it is defined in include/linux/usb.h,
      which is kernel-only.  This causes compile-time errors when user
      programs try to #include linux/usb/ch11.h.
      
      This patch fixes the problem by moving the definition of USB_MAXCHILDREN
      into ch11.h.  It also gets rid of unneeded parentheses.

      usb: dwc3: fix wrong bit mask in dwc3_event_type · 1974d494
      Huang Rui 提交于
      Per dwc3 2.50a spec, the is_devspec bit is used to distinguish the
      Device Endpoint-Specific Event or Device-Specific Event (DEVT). If the
      bit is 1, the event is represented Device-Specific Event, then use
      [7:1] bits as Device Specific Event to marked the type. It has 7 bits,
      and we can see the reserved8_31 variable name which means from 8 to 31
      bits marked reserved, actually there are 24 bits not 25 bits between
      that. And 1 + 7 + 24 = 32, the event size is 4 byes.
      
      So in dwc3_event_type, the bit mask should be:
      is_devspec	[0]		1  bit
      type		[7:1]		7  bits
      reserved8_31	[31:8]		24 bits
      
      This patch should be backported to kernels as old as 3.2, that contain
      the commit 72246da4 "usb: Introduce
      DesignWare USB3 DRD Driver".

      usb: dwc3: gadget: don't prevent gadget from being probed if we fail · cdcedd69
      Felipe Balbi 提交于
      In case we fail our ->udc_start() callback, we
      should be ready to accept another modprobe following
      the failed one.
      
      We had forgotten to clear dwc->gadget_driver back
      to NULL and, because of that, we were preventing
      gadget driver modprobe from being retried.

      Now, this uses SLUB pretty much unmodified, but as it is the -rt kernel
      with CONFIG_PREEMPT_RT set, spinlocks are mutexes, although they do
      disable migration. But the SLUB code is relatively lockless, and the
      spin_locks there are raw_spin_locks (not converted to mutexes), thus I
      believe this bug can happen in mainline without -rt features. The -rt
      patch is just good at triggering mainline bugs ;-)
      
      Anyway, looking at where this crashed, it seems that the page variable
      can be NULL when passed to the node_match() function (which does not
      check if it is NULL). When this happens we get the above panic.
      
      As page is only used in slab_alloc() to check if the node matches, if
      it's NULL I'm assuming that we can say it doesn't and call the
      __slab_alloc() code. Is this a correct assumption?
